Duncan Sinclair

Birth25 Sep 1836 -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land
Death01 Jun 1900 - Brisbane, Queensland, Australia
MotherMary MCLEAN
FatherJohn Sinclair

Born in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land on 25 Sep 1836 to John Sinclair and Mary MCLEAN. Duncan Sinclair married Jane MUIR and had 10 children. He passed away on 01 Jun 1900 in Brisbane, Queensland, Australia.
